Shadora
Shadora is a village located in Shadhora tehsil of Ashoknagar district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 14km away from district headquarter Shadhora. Shadhora is the sub-district headquarter of Shadora village.

About Shadora
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Shadora is 500585. The village spans a total geographical area of 1845 hectares. Ashoknagar is nearest town to Shadora village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 14km away.

Population of Shadora
Below is a concise population overview of Shadora as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 7,053 | 3,651 | 3,402 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 1,092 | 569 | 523 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,931 | 989 | 942 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 697 | 362 | 335 |
Literate Population | 4,383 | 2,589 | 1,794 |
Illiterate Population | 2,670 | 1,062 | 1,608 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Shadora village:
- The total population of Shadora village is around 7,053, including approximately 3,651 males and 3,402 females, with a sex ratio of 931 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 1,092 children aged 0–6 years in Shadora village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Shadora village has 1,931 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 697 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Shadora village is about 62.14%, with male literacy at 70.91% and female literacy at 52.73%.
- There are around 1,526 households in Shadora village.
Connectivity of Shadora
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Shadora. As per the 2011 stats, Shadora had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within village |
Railway Station | Available within village |
